    When you say Co-Op map editor, are you saying you want to edit a map with another person, or just be able to play a created map in co-op? The latter you can do, the former you cannot.

    As to a 3rd person camera, FC has always been, & imo should always remain strictly first person at all times. I love 3rd person games, but I like FPS as well and FC is known for never leaving that perspective, even for cut-scenes & cinematics, & I like it that way, hope they'd never stray from that myself.

    People still don't understand that 1st person and 3d person gives absolutely different perception of the game! Just try to play one game (GTA5 for example) 1st person all the game and 3d person. Two different games! Better not to mix....(when you can switch from 1st to 3d person.) Try to play such "switchable" games! Play and watch your feelings! Playing 3d person ....you are more relaxed...game...more like movie. Playing first person you are more active inside, more involved in the process! Because, not that controlled puppet running, fighting and dying, but you. This fact is more evident when we play horror games. Good 1st person horror game will be always scarier than good 3d person horror game. Because "monster" jumps not at your protagonist but at you! This is more scary. You are more involved in the process. But developers of such "switchable" games....either don't understand it or try to satisfy as large audience as possible - "Gamer ,look how cool we are! What variety of choices we give to you! You want 1st person? Welcome! Or.....You want 3d person? No problem!" But this is bluff ! Game initially must be sharpened either as 1st person or 3d! It will influence many....many things in the game. Can you imagine Far Cry as 3d person?! I can't. And can you imagine RDR as 1st person?! I can't. Good game is a good game, 1st person or 3d doesn't matter. But they are very different.....and better not to mix 1st person and 3d in the game.
